Our client is a well-established construction firm with over 50 years of experience delivering high-quality projects, particularly in the health care sector. They specialise in medium to large-scale construction and refurbishment projects, with a strong portfolio including NHS facilities, office refurbishments, and commercial buildings.

This is a fantastic opportunity for an experienced Estimator with a minimum of 5–6 years of relevant experience to join a motivated team and play a key role in the company's continued growth. You will work mainly on health care-related projects and benefit from autonomy, a collaborative culture, and opportunities for ongoing professional development.

What will your role look like?

  • Managing tendering processes from reviewing documentation through to bill of quantities completion
  • Leading price negotiations and sourcing quotes from subcontractors, suppliers, and service providers
  • Preparing accurate cost breakdowns and project pricing strategies
  • Conducting site visits and attending meetings—most projects are local to Sheffield, with some in Rotherham, Chesterfield, Mansfield, Newark, and Nottingham
  • Working closely with directors, project managers, procurement, and site teams
  • Contributing suggestions to optimise cost control and boost profitability
